Output 30e893ae02e836c3c175e37863cd4a4bf84d8fa60b099dd4bff0f0cee7e395a6:5

value
12923
script pubkey
OP_0 OP_PUSHBYTES_20 b2431e973adcc4f0fdc3ae2b80537f71bc5a8d47
address
ltc1qkfp3a9e6mnz0plwr4c4cq5mlwx794r28uccnjk
transaction
30e893ae02e836c3c175e37863cd4a4bf84d8fa60b099dd4bff0f0cee7e395a6
spent
false